What changed, BLS OEWS 2024–2025
- BLS's published All Occupations median in Tampa-St. Petersburg-Clearwater, FL moved from $47,720 in May 2024 to $48,940 in May 2025 (+2.6%).
- Across the 393 metros priced in both releases, the median place changed +3.1%.
- Tampa-St. Petersburg-Clearwater, FL sits -0.5 pp behind that median, nominal dollars, no price deflator applied.
Office and Administrative Support Workers, All Other shows the widest metro-area vs national median gap in Tampa-St. Petersburg-Clearwater, FL
Office and Administrative Support Workers, All Other publishes $33,960 here versus $45,670 nationally (-25.6%; 3,400metro-area jobs). Next is Packers and Packagers, Hand at $28,000 locally versus $36,280 nationally (-22.8%).
- Office and Administrative Support Workers, All Other$33,960 in Tampa-St. Petersburg-Clearwater, FL sits 25.6% below the national Office and Administrative Support Workers, All Other median of $45,670 (3,400 published local jobs).
- Packers and Packagers, Hand$28,000 in Tampa-St. Petersburg-Clearwater, FL sits 22.8% below the national Packers and Packagers, Hand median of $36,280 (5,720 published local jobs).
- Financial and Investment Analysts$79,910 in Tampa-St. Petersburg-Clearwater, FL sits 22.2% below the national Financial and Investment Analysts median of $102,740 (5,370 published local jobs).
- Instructional Coordinators$60,790 in Tampa-St. Petersburg-Clearwater, FL sits 21.5% below the national Instructional Coordinators median of $77,440 (2,280 published local jobs).
Office and Administrative Support Workers, All Other and the other occupations above are descriptive OEWS endpoints for Tampa-St. Petersburg-Clearwater, FL; they are not findings about taxes, employers, or worker experience.

Employment scale inside Tampa-St. Petersburg-Clearwater, FL's top-pay list
Financial Managers and Computer and Information Systems Managers lead published employment inside Tampa-St. Petersburg-Clearwater, FL's top-pay sample — order follows OEWS job counts, not median wage.
- 1. Financial Managers 8,500 jobs · $157,480
- 2. Computer and Information Systems Managers 6,520 jobs · $168,470
- 3. Physicians, All Other 4,190 jobs · $287,200
- 4. Human Resources Managers 1,830 jobs · $140,400
- 5. Architectural and Engineering Managers 1,480 jobs · $169,310
- 6. Family Medicine Physicians 1,290 jobs · $233,210
- 7. Dentists, General 1,290 jobs · $159,270
- 8. Nurse Anesthetists 1,070 jobs · $206,270
- 9. Purchasing Managers 660 jobs · $139,430
- 10. Optometrists 350 jobs · $138,130
- 11. Judges, Magistrate Judges, and Magistrates 200 jobs · $196,890
- 12. Radiologists 190 jobs · $410,170
- 13. Airline Pilots, Copilots, and Flight Engineers 180 jobs · $229,490
- 14. Podiatrists 150 jobs · $165,280
- 15. Air Traffic Controllers 110 jobs · $150,700
- 16. Physicians, Pathologists 100 jobs · $362,470
- 17. Cardiologists 70 jobs · $515,710
- 18. Surgeons, All Other 70 jobs · $500,390
